Best iOS Apps for Precipitation Maps for Seniors

For seniors seeking reliable precipitation maps on their iOS devices, several apps stand out for their user-friendly interfaces and accurate forecasts. Here's a curated list to help you make an informed choice:
1. Clime: NOAA Weather Radar Live
Clime offers real-time radar with rain/snow type, National Weather Service alert polygons, and hazard trackers in one mobile-first interface. (climeradar.com)
2. RainViewer: NOAA Weather Radar
RainViewer provides precise and immediate short-term rain predictions straight from raw radar data, delivering high-resolution radar images with no delay. (apps.apple.com)
3. Precip - Rain, Snow & Weather
Precip delivers rainfall and snowfall totals with pinpoint accuracy, measuring actual conditions using high-resolution NOAA radar and scientific models. (apps.apple.com)
4. Weather & Radar USA
Weather & Radar USA offers a 3-day radar forecast, providing detailed precipitation maps and weather updates tailored for the USA. (appshunter.io)
5. WeatherBug: Weather Forecast
WeatherBug provides live local radar and storm alerts, offering detailed precipitation maps and weather forecasts. (appshunter.io)
